# Pagination config — Lanternfish Public API
#
# Welcome aboard. All list endpoints are cursor-paginated; offset params
# were removed in v3. PAGE_SIZE_DEFAULT=25 and PAGE_SIZE_MAX=100 are hard
# caps enforced at the gateway, not per-route. Cursors are opaque — never
# parse them client-side or in tests. Raising PAGE_SIZE_MAX needs a perf
# review first. Cursors are signed before leaving the service, and the
# signing secret is set on the line directly below.

vault entry, yagef-bahop: COURIER_KEY29=5cc62eb51255862256337c33c5be9

Subject: Deep-link routing — what you need to know

Hi, welcome to the Wayfern on-call rotation. Most pages you'll get involve the mobile deep-link router silently falling back to the web view when the route registry drifts out of sync with the app manifest. The fix is almost always a registry republish, not an app release. The complete routing map and republish procedure are kept on the internal page below.

runbook for yahop-hawif: https://confluence.zemvarlabs.internal/pages/pages/browse/c89f8afc

It wakes at 01:15 local time, enumerates pending partitions, and dispatches backfill jobs in priority order. If a run fails, it retries twice before paging the on-call; do not manually requeue partitions while a retry window is open, as this causes duplicate writes. Logs land in the standard aggregator under the nightscale namespace. Before troubleshooting anything, confirm the service is running with the expected settings. The current configuration values are shown below.

deployment values, hadug-tagag:
[ruswyn]
port = 9300
team = sildor
host = ruswyn.paliqtech.internal
region = east-2
access_code = ac_dccf87
timeout_ms = 5000